Deck ramp installation services involve designing and constructing accessible ramps that connect a home's entryway or outdoor space to the ground level. These ramps are built to provide a smooth, stable surface that allows for easier access for individuals with mobility challenges, those using wheelchairs, or people with strollers and carts. Contractors typically assess the property’s layout and terrain to create a ramp that meets specific needs, ensuring it is sturdy, safe, and compliant with relevant standards. The process may include preparing the site, choosing appropriate materials, and installing handrails or other safety features to enhance usability.
This service helps address common accessibility issues faced by homeowners and visitors. For example, a home with a step or uneven terrain at the entrance can become difficult or impossible to access without assistance. Installing a deck ramp offers a practical solution, enabling independent entry and reducing the risk of falls or injuries. Additionally, a well-designed ramp can improve the overall functionality of outdoor spaces, making it easier to bring in heavy items, wheelchairs, or mobility aids. These improvements can significantly enhance safety and convenience for residents and guests alike.

The overview below groups typical Deck Ramp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- For minor deck ramp repairs or adjustments,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, covering tasks like fixing loose boards or replacing small sections.
Standard Installation - Installing a new deck ramp or replacing an existing one usually costs between $1,200 and $3,500. This range accounts for most mid-sized projects involving basic materials and straightforward designs.
Custom or Complex Projects - Larger or more intricate deck ramp installations, such as custom designs or difficult access areas, can range from $3,500 to $7,500 or more. Fewer projects reach this tier, typically involving specialty materials or challenging site conditions.
Full Replacement - Complete removal and replacement of an existing deck ramp often costs between $4,000 and $10,000. Many contractors handle these larger projects within this range, depending on size and material choices.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
